Echo Sounders


Echo sounders are instruments used to determine the depth of water beneath a vessel. They work by emitting a sound wave, which travels through the water and reflects off the seabed. The time taken for the sound wave to travel to the seabed and back to the echo sounder is measured, and this information is used to calculate the depth of the water. Echo sounders are an essential tool for safe navigation, as they allow mariners to determine the depth of the water and avoid running aground. They are also used in hydrographic surveys to map the seabed and gather information about the underwater environment.
